From d56ecb98ebb0f8efba83bc51f114d10d239e2184 Mon Sep 17 00:00:00 2001 From: erickson Date: Fri, 27 Oct 2006 15:26:01 +0000 Subject: [PATCH] fetching request_lib org to pass in to script builder like it's expecting (instead of just the ID) git-svn-id: svn://svn.open-ils.org/ILS/trunk@6526 dcc99617-32d9-48b4-a31d-7c20da2025e4 --- Open-ILS/src/perlmods/OpenILS/Application/Circ/Holds.pm |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/Open-ILS/src/perlmods/OpenILS/Application/Circ/Holds.pm b/Open-ILS/src/perlmods/OpenILS/Application/Circ/Holds.pm index 7d3bb29c6e..f67a50c202 100644 --- a/Open-ILS/src/perlmods/OpenILS/Application/Circ/Holds.pm +++ b/Open-ILS/src/perlmods/OpenILS/Application/Circ/Holds.pm @@ -1249,13 +1249,15 @@ sub find_nearest_permitted_hold { next unless $hold; my ($reqr) = $U->fetch_user($hold->requestor); + my ($rlib) = $U->fetch_org_unit($hold->request_lib); + return ($hold) if OpenILS::Utils::PermitHold::permit_copy_hold( { patron_id => $hold->usr, requestor => $reqr->id, copy => $copy, pickup_lib => $hold->pickup_lib, - request_lib => $hold->request_lib + request_lib => $rlib, } ); } -- 2.11.0